WTC Noida interacts with Ambassador of Colombia

Mar 19, 2022

March 9th, 2022, New Delhi:  Verbind, The WTC Services (13 WTCs) interacts with Ambassador of Colombia to India, Ms. Mariana Pacheco Montes to work closely with an aim to boosting the participation of Colombian enterprises, entrepreneurs, and professionals to explore and have access to real estate infrastructure and services of World Trade Center at WTC Noida, WTC GIFT City, WTC Chandigarh, WTC Faridabad, and other prominent India cities which are in alignment with WTC’s framework in India.

During a meeting program with Ambassador, Ms. Mariana Pacheco Montes, Our WTCA Board member and Executive Director Trade Services of 13 WTCs, Ms. Khair Ull Nissa Sheikh emphasized upon benefits for Colombian enterprises deriving from accessing of our infrastructure and WTC Services at our projects in the states of Uttar Pradesh (Noida & Lucknow), Gujarat (GIFT City), Punjab (Chandigarh), Haryana (Faridabad) etc.

Setting up ESDM units at Noida and incubation facilities for start-ups were also part of the discussion. World Trade Center reiterated upon complete handholding in terms of setting up operations at its infrastructure to all allied services required by an entity to be fully operational in India be it access to markets, money, training & skilling’s, human capital, specialized services, and strategic global linkages.

World Trade Center has also promised to extend its support to upcoming delegation of Colombian IT enterprises to India. The delegation is scheduled to visit WTC's facility in fourth week of March 2022.

In future, Embassy of Colombia and World Trade Center would closely work in the areas of Healthcare, Defence & Aerospace, ESDM, Agriculture & Agri tech, Renewable Energy projects on a joint collaboration basis.

This interactive session was also attended by Mr. Juan Esteban Sanchez, Director, ProColombia India & Israel, and Mr. Amrit Lal Batwal, WTC Trade & Tenant Services.
